Head size or thread size?
Posted by BlaaSaab [Email] (more from BlaaSaab) on Thu, 10 Dec 2009 14:09:09
In Reply to: Bolt size- Bracket to Auto Tranny Mount, nhc, Wed, 9 Dec 2009 14:55:56
Members do not see ads below this line. - Help Keep This Site Online - Signup
Are you just trying to figure out what size socket you need, or do you actually want to find a replacement bolt that threads into the mount?
I replaced mine back in January and followed the instructions on the site linked below. He says it's a 16mm bolt head, and I recall that I found his instructions to be spot-on, but reaching those bolts from below was a real pain. I used a U-joint along with my ratchet and extension to get to them, and reinstalling them was even more fun!
As far as thread size goes, that head size means it's most likely an M10-1.5 and IIRC should be about 40mm long. If you need to know this, I think I still have my broken mount and could try to verify it.
